T. s. keyserlingii "Giant Frog-eyed Gecko" Pictures
I got 'em this afternoon. A sexed pair of Giant Frog-eyed Geckos, Teratoscincus scincus keyserlingii.
Meet Molly:
and Ducky:
They've got the cutest faces
They're so curious, have spent the last couple of hours exploring all the caves and digging in the sand. I expected them to dive into a corner and hide for a while, but they seem really outgoing for geckos whose world has just been turned upside down.
I'll try to get better pictures in a few days when they've settled down and they're showing their colours better.
